java中 列表,集合,數組之間的轉換 java中 列表,集合,數組之間的轉換 java中 列表,集合,數組之間的轉換 List和Set都是接口,它們繼承Collection(集合),集合里面任何數據類型都可以添加 List是有序的隊列,可以用重復的元素;而Set是數學概念中的集合 ...
整體來看List,Set,Map都是實現了Collection接口的接口。 重復性: List允許存在重復的元素,也就是說List中可以在不影響現有元素的值及其索引的同時插入新的重復元素。 Set不允許存在重復的元素,Set集合都不允許插入重復元素。 Map是一種以鍵值對形式存儲元素的映射類型集合,對Map而言key 鍵 是唯一的,value 值 是可重復的。 空值性: List允許任意數量的空值 ...
2018-03-01 11:23 4 3830 推薦指數:
java中 列表,集合,數組之間的轉換 java中 列表,集合,數組之間的轉換 java中 列表,集合,數組之間的轉換 List和Set都是接口,它們繼承Collection(集合),集合里面任何數據類型都可以添加 List是有序的隊列,可以用重復的元素;而Set是數學概念中的集合 ...
參考文獻:https://www.cnblogs.com/IvesHe/p/6108933.html 我這里只總結其區別,具體的說明,請查看參考文獻,講的很詳細。 A、list接口,實現子類有:arraylist,linklist,vector。 arraylist:數組結構、有序、值可重復 ...
列表 元組 字典 集合的區別是python面試中最常見的一個問題。這個問題雖然很基礎,但確實能反映出面試者的基礎水平。 (1)列表 什么是列表呢?我覺得列表就是我們日常生活中經常見到的清單。比如,統計過去一周我們買過的東西,把這些東西列出來,就是清單。由於我們買一 ...
先看圖片解釋 (1)列表 什么是列表呢?我覺得列表就是我們日常生活中經常見到的清單。比如,統計過去一周我們買過的東西,把這些東西列出來,就是清單。由於我們買一種東西可能不止一次,所以清單中是允許有重復項的。如果我們擴大清單的范圍,統計我們過去一周所有的花費情況 ...
參考文檔https://blog.csdn.net/Yeoman92/article/details/56289287 理解Python中列表,元組,字典,集合的區別 列表,元組,字典,集合的區別是python面試中最常見的一個問題。這個問題雖然很基礎,但確實能反映出面試者的基礎水平。 1. ...
數組:.長度固定.可以存儲基本類型,也可以存儲引用類型.存儲元素類型一致數組可以在內存中連續存儲多個元素的構造,在內存中的分配也是連續的數組中的元素通過數組的下標進行訪問的,下標從0開始的優點 :按照索引查詢元素速度快按照索引遍歷數組方便缺點:數組的大小固定后就不能擴容了數組只能存儲一種類型的數據 ...
列表對於日常開發來說實在是太常見了,以至於很多開發者習慣性的用到數組,就來一個ArrayList,根本不做過多的思考。其實列表里面還是有很多玩法的,有時候玩不好,搞出來bug還得定位半天。所以這里就再啰嗦一下,整理下相關的內容。 基礎知識 一般計算機相關的專業都應該學過 ...
Map<String, ?>只能是只讀模式,不能增加,因為增加的時候不知道該寫入什么類型的值;Map<String, Object>可以讀和寫,只要是所有Object類的子類都可以。 常用的集合類有一下幾種 ...